57 Bible Verses about Fools
Most Relevant Verses
Do not speak in the ears of a fool, for he will despise the prudence of thy words.
He that walks with wise men shall be wise, but the companion of fools shall be destroyed.
A fool has no delight in understanding, but in that which his own heart discovers.
The sane man conceals his wisdom: but the heart of fools proclaims foolishness.
The fool gives full rein to his spirit, but the wise man in the end will bring it into rest.
Never answer a fool according to his folly lest thou also be like unto him.
The way of the fool is right in his own eyes, but he that hears counsel is wise.
A fool's mouth is his destruction, and his lips are the snare of his soul.
He that trusts in his own heart is a fool, but whosoever walks in wisdom, he shall be saved.
A wise man's heart is at his right hand, but a fool's heart at his left.
Seest thou a man wise in his own conceit? there is more hope of a fool than of him.
We are fools for Christ's sake, but ye are prudent in Christ; we are weak, but ye are strong; ye are honourable, but we are despised.
The words of wise men are heard in quiet more than the cry of him that rules among fools.
Even a fool, when he is silent is counted wise, and he that shuts his lips is esteemed a man of understanding.
Judgments are prepared for scorners and stripes for the back of fools.
The fear of the LORD is the beginning of knowledge, but fools despise wisdom and chastening.
The words from the mouth of the wise man are grace, but the lips of the fool will swallow up himself.
For out of much preoccupation comes the dream, and the voice of the fool out of a multitude of words.
Let no one deceive himself. If any one among you seems to be wise in this age, let them become a fool that they may be wise.
The wise shall inherit glory; but shame shall be the promotion of fools.
Watch thy feet when thou goest to the house of God and draw near with more willingness to hear than to give the sacrifice of fools, for they do not know how to do what God wants.
Seest thou a man that is hasty in his words? there is more hope of a fool than of him.
Go from the presence of the foolish man when thou dost not perceive in him the lips of knowledge.
Answer the fool showing him his folly lest he be wise in his own conceit.
Folly is set in great dignity, and the rich are seated in a low place.
He causes the counsellors to walk away stripped of counsel and makes the judges to be fools.
In the mouth of the foolish is a rod of pride, but the lips of the wise shall preserve them.
To make an abomination is as sport to the fool, but wisdom is recreation to the man of intelligence.
The wisdom of the sane is to understand his way, but the folly of fools is deceit.
Understand, ye carnal ones among the people, and, ye fools, when will ye be wise?
The desire accomplished is sweet to the soul: but it is abomination to fools to depart from evil.
As the partridge that steals that which she did not hatch, is he that gets riches and not with righteousness; in the midst of his days he shall leave them, and at his end shall be a fool.
It is better to hear the rebuke of the wise than to hear the song of fools.
Of what good is the price to buy wisdom in the hand of the fool, seeing he has no heart to understand?
It is better to meet a bear robbed of her cubs than a fool in his folly.
But God said unto him, Thou fool, this night thy soul shall be required of thee; then whose shall those things be which thou hast stored up?
Do not be hasty in thy spirit to be angry, for anger rests in the bosom of fools.
And a highway shall be there and a way, and it shall be called The Way of Holiness; the unclean shall not pass over it; and for those in it there shall be someone to go with them, in such a manner that the foolish shall not err therein.
Wine makes a mocker, and beer a reveler, and whoever errs concerning them shall never be wise.
Thou fool, that which thou sowest is not brought to life, unless it dies first;
As snow in summer and as rain in harvest, so honour is not suited for a fool.
Wisdom appears upon the countenance of him that has understanding, but the eyes of a fool manifest his folly unto the ends of the earth.
